Frequently Asked Questions about Home Whitening

Our Dental Services » Whitening » Frequently Asked Questions about Home Whitening

How is it different to the whitening systems you can buy in the supermarket?


Whitening kits sold at supermarkets and pharmacies have limited effectiveness, for two main reasons. Firstly, the concentration of whitening agent in ‘over-the-counter’ kits is lower and less effective than that in dentist-supplied kits. Secondly, the generic mouthguards found in supermarket/pharmacy kits usually fit poorly, causing leakage of the whitening product into the mouth instead of holding it against the teeth.

How white will my teeth become?


Most people’s teeth whiten by between 2-8 shades. Results vary between individuals, and depend both on the starting shade of the teeth, and the cumulative amount of time spent using the whitening kit.

Is it safe?


Yes! It will not soften enamel or existing fillings. The primary ingredient (hydrogen peroxide) has been safely used in teeth whitening for over 100 years and is recognized as an effective whitening ingredient by the dental community.
